LA Galaxy to install largest video board in MLS

CARSON, Calif. (AP) — The Los Angeles Galaxy and owner AEG will spend over $15 million to improve their stadium, including the installation of the largest video board in Major League Soccer.

The 5,100-square-foot LED video board will be installed above the berm behind the north goal of the StubHub Center that opened in 2003.

The improvements include dedicated locker rooms and training facilities for the Galaxy’s player development program.

The Galaxy and the stadium recently spent $3.5 million to add a premium club, and more bar and concession areas.
